Reinforcement Learning from Human Feedback (RLHF)

Reinforcement Learning from Human Feedback (RLHF)

Reinforcement Learning from Human Feedback (RLHF) is a technique that aligns an AI model’s behavior with human preferences. It’s particularly useful for tasks where defining a precise reward function is challenging.

How Does it Work?

  1. Data Collection:
    • Human experts provide feedback on the model’s outputs. This feedback can be in various forms, such as rankings, ratings, or direct corrections.
    • A dataset of model outputs and corresponding human feedback is created.
  2. Reward Model Training:
    • A reward model is trained on the collected data to predict how humans would rate different model outputs. This model learns to approximate human preferences.
  3. Reinforcement Learning:
    • The reward model is used as a reward function in a reinforcement learning process.
    • The model is trained to maximize the reward, effectively learning to produce outputs that align with human preferences.

Key Components and Challenges

  • Human Feedback: The quality and quantity of human feedback significantly impact the model’s performance.
  • Reward Model: Accurately capturing human preferences in a reward model is crucial.
  • Reinforcement Learning Algorithm: Choosing the right RL algorithm is essential for efficient learning.
  • Alignment with Human Values: Ensuring the model’s behavior aligns with broader human values is a complex challenge.

Applications of RLHF

  • Chatbots and Language Models: Improving conversational abilities and making responses more human-like.
  • Recommendation Systems: Personalizing recommendations based on user preferences.
  • Robotics: Developing robots that can learn from human demonstrations and feedback.
  • Game Playing: Creating AI agents that can learn to play games effectively by observing human gameplay.

Example: Training a Chatbot

  1. Data Collection: Humans provide ratings for chatbot responses to different prompts.
  2. Reward Model Training: A model learns to predict human ratings for chatbot responses.
  3. Reinforcement Learning: The chatbot is trained to maximize the predicted human ratings, improving its responses over time.

Challenges and Considerations

  • Scalability: Collecting and processing large amounts of human feedback can be time-consuming and expensive.
  • Bias: Human feedback can be biased, which can lead to the model learning biased behaviors.
  • Safety: Ensuring the model’s behavior is safe and harmless is crucial, especially in high-stakes applications.
